About the Role 

We are building the next generation of corporate banking capabilities using a composable domain service approach. This represents a shift away from monolithic core systems towards modular, domain-aligned, API-first services delivered incrementally. 

As Product Manager for Corporate Banking, you will be responsible for defining and executing the product strategy across cash management, liquidity, and corporate lending domains. You will lead the design and delivery of a modern, scalable platform that supports how banks manage liquidity, deliver cash services, and service lending products. 

This is a senior, domain leadership role, combining strategic ownership, delivery oversight, and team leadership. You will manage a team of Product Owners and Business Analysts and play a central role in shaping the evolution of the broader corporate banking portfolio. 

The role reports to the Head of Lending Portfolio, within the CPO organization. 

 

Domain Scope 

You will own a range of capabilities spanning: 

Liquidity & Cash Foundations 

  • Nostro Management 

  • Bank Limits 

  • Notional Pooling 

  • Credit Lines (liquidity context) 

  • Cash Operations 

  • Virtual Accounts 

Corporate Lending 

  • Bilateral Loans 

  • Syndicated Lending 

Future Expansion 

  • Structured Deposits 

  • Securities 

  • Potential extension into Trade Finance and adjacent domains 

You are accountable for ensuring these capabilities are delivered as cohesive, domain-aligned services, not fragmented point solutions.

Our Approach 

We are building using a composable domain service model: 

  • Domain-aligned, modular service architecture 

  • API-first and event-driven design 

  • Cloud-native deployment 

  • Incremental delivery of business capability 

This enables banks to modernise progressively, adopting new capabilities without large-scale core replacement.
